Agastache rugosa is used as a Korean traditional medicine to treat gastric diseases. However, the active ingredients and pharmacological targets of A. rugosa are unknown. In this study, we aimed to reveal the pharmacological effects of A. rugosa on gastritis by combining a mice model and a network pharmacology method. The macrophage and gastritis-induced models were used to evaluate the pharmacological effects of A. rugosa. The results show that A. rugosa relieved mucosal damage induced by HCl/EtOH in vivo. Network analysis identified 99 components in A. rugosa; six components were selected through systematic screening, and five components were linked to 45 gastritis-related genes. The main components were acacetin and luteolin, and the identified core genes were AKT serine/threonine kinase 1 (AKT1), nuclear factor kappa B inhibitor alpha (NFKBIA), and mitogen-activated protein kinase-3 (MAPK3) etc. in this network. The network of components, target genes, protein-protein interactions, and the Kyoto Encyclopedia of Genes and Genomes (KEGG) pathway was closely connected with chemokines and with phosphoinositide 3-kinase-Akt (PI3K/AKT), tumor-necrosis-factor alpha (TNFα), mitogen-activated protein kinase, nuclear factor kappa B, and Toll-like receptor (TLR) pathways. In conclusion, A. rugosa exerts gastro-protective effects through a multi-compound and multi-pathway regulatory network and holds potential for treating inflammatory gastric diseases.

BACKGROUND: Cold hypersensitivity in the hands and feet (CHHF) commonly affects Asian women, especially Korean women, and it negatively impacts the quality of life of the affected individuals. One commonly used herbal prescription for treating CHHF is Onkyeong-tang (OKT). Although OKT is widely used clinically in treating CHHF, no randomized clinical trial has been performed to evaluate the efficacy and safety of OKT in the treatment of cold hypersensitivity in the feet (CHF). This clinical trial aims to provide objective evidence for the basis of using OKT in the treatment of CHF in Korean women. METHODS: This trial will be a double-blind, randomized, placebo-controlled, parallel-group, multicenter pilot study. A total of 112 participants will be randomly divided into an OKT treatment group or a placebo group with a 1:1 ratio via a web-based randomization system. The OKT and placebo groups will receive prescribed medications orally three times per day (3 g each time) before or between meals for 8 weeks. The primary outcome studied will be the changes in Visual Analog Scale (VAS) scores of CHF from baseline. Secondary outcomes studied will be the VAS score changes of cold hypersensitivity in the hands, changes in the skin temperature of the hands and feet, total scores of the Korean version of the World Health Organization Quality of Life Scale-abbreviated version, and the results of the cold stress test. DISCUSSION: This trial will be the first clinical trial to assess the efficacy and safety of OKT in the treatment of CHF. We anticipate that the findings of the study will provide evidence for the basis of using OKT in treating CHF symptoms and generate basic data for designing a further large-scale randomized clinical trial. TRIAL REGISTRATION: Clinical Research Information Service (CRIS): KCT0003723. Retrospectively registered on 8 April 2019.

Korean herbal medicine treatment (KHMT) involves treating with a combination of natural products, which have been used for thousands of years. Recently, it has been reported to be effective and safe in cancer patients. This case report demonstrates the efficacy of KHMT in a 49-year-old man with malignant pleural mesothelioma (MPM), a rare and highly aggressive cancer. The patient showed recurrent pleural effusion and was diagnosed with epithelioid MPM at cT3NxM0 stage III in December 2017. The multidisciplinary care team recommended multimodal treatment based on an extrapleural pneumonectomy, but he refused this because the treatment was aggressive and the effectiveness was unclear. He decided to undergo pemetrexed plus cisplatin chemotherapy if his condition worsened. He visited the Korean Medicine Cancer Center for alternative treatment options. A KHMT regimen, consisting of twice-daily Gunchil-dan and thrice-daily Bangam-tang, was initiated in December 2017. Since commencement of KHMT, computed tomography and X-ray imaging scans have shown no significant interval changes and progression. At 21 months into treatment (September 2019), no significant adverse events have occurred. Given that the median overall survival of patients with MPM is approximately 1 year, the ongoing progression-free survival of this patient for 21 months is relatively long. This case, therefore, suggests that KHMT is a potential treatment option for MPM patients.

BACKGROUND: Cold hypersensitivity in the hands and feet (CHHF) is a common complaint in Asian female population especially in Korea. Due to the symptoms of CHHF the quality of individual's daily life can be degraded. Ucha-Shinki-Hwan (UCHA) is widely used in the treatment of various diseases including CHHF by harmonizing Yin and Yang, and improving the vitality of whole body. However, the efficacy of UCHA as a treatment option of CHHF has not been assessed in trials. Thus, we aimed to investigate the efficacy and safety of UCHA in Korean women with CHHF through this trial. METHODS: This study will be an exploratory, randomized, double-blind, placebo-controlled, parallel-group, multicenter trial. Korean women aged 19 to 59 years who complaint with CHHF will be enrolled from 5 university affiliated Korean medicine hospitals. A total of 164 subjects will be randomly assigned to a treatment group (UCHA) or a placebo group at a 1:1 ratio. The subjects will receive 2.5 g of either UCHA or placebo three times a day for 8 weeks. The primary outcome will be evaluated with the visual analog scale score of CHHF. The secondary outcome measures will be changes in skin temperature in extremities as measured by using a thermometer and the Korean version of the World Health Organization Quality of Life Scale Abbreviated Version. DISCUSSION: This study will be the first trial to explore the efficacy and safety of UCHA for CHHF patient. This will provide meaningful clinical information on herbal medicine treatment of CHHF and a clinical evidence for planning a full randomized clinical trial. Madi-Ryuk (MDR) is a traditional Korean medicine and it has been widely used in Korea to treat arthritis and we previously reported the anti-allergic inflammatory effect of MDR in vitro model. However, therapeutic evidence of MDR on in vivo model of allergic inflammatory reaction has not yet been demonstrated. The research purpose was to investigate the efficacy of MDR and its active ingredient tannic acid (TA) in ovalbumin (OVA)-induced AR mice model. OVA-challenged AR mice orally medicated MDR or its active ingredient TA daily for ten days. In mice having a AR, MDR and TA prominently diminished number of rubs and levels of histamine, IgE, thymic stromal lymphopoietin, interleukin (IL)-1ß, IL-4, IL-5, IL-13, IL-33, and tumor necrosis factor-α. In addition, protein expression levels and activities of caspase-1 were declined by oral medication of MDR and TA. Decline in levels of macrophage inflammatory protein-2 and intercellular adhesion molecules-1 and reduction in penetrations of inflammatory cells into inflamed tissue were also noted in MDR and TA groups. Taken together, identification of MDR effect in preclinical models suggests that MDR may be a therapeutic drug for the treatment and prevention of AR.

OBJECTIVES: Blood stasis is an important pathophysiologic concept in Traditional East Asian Medicine. It has been considered to be a pathogenic factor in chronic and incurable conditions such as pain, infertility, cancer, coronary heart disease, and others. The aim of this study was to investigate the effects of pain reduction by blood stasis treatment for blood stasis syndromes with traumatic injury. METHODS: A single-center prospective pretest-post-test pilot study included 73 patients with a trauma that occurred within the past 2 weeks who were admitted into Jaseng Hospital of Korean Medicine from August 2015 through December 2015. Of the 50 patients analyzed in this study, 42 were women (mean age, 33.52). Triple Energizer-reinforcing Saam acupuncture set, herbal medicine (Dangkwisoo-san), and wet cupping on tender point, which are Korean medical therapies generally executed to treat post-traumatic pain, were performed. The patients had to receive at least six sessions of treatment during the 2 weeks, with subsequent treatment being performed within 3 ± 1 days after the previous treatment. Numeric rating scale (NRS) score and general pain severity indicator was measured as a primary outcome measure. The blood stasis questionnaire, oximetry, and patient's satisfaction were also measured. RESULTS: The mean size of subcutaneous bleeding (width and length) and NRS score as a general pain indicator significantly decreased over the visits (all p < 0.01, visit 1 vs. visit 6). Among the blood stasis symptoms in the questionnaire, 11 blood stasis indicators significantly decreased (all p < 0.05). The patients showed significant improvement in the minimum and maximum value of peripheral perfusion index after the treatment (p = 0.011 and p = 0.15, respectively). CONCLUSIONS: This study reveals that blood stasis treatment may help improve the pain of patients with traumatic injury by enhancing the peripheral blood flow. The significant results observed in this study support some evidence of the theories of diagnosing blood stasis pattern and treatments of that pattern in Korean Medicine.

Cervus nippon mantchuricus extract, known as nok­gol (NGE) in Korean, is useful for the treatment of various inflammatory diseases, including bone resorption and neutropenia. However, NGE has not been widely investigated, and its efficacy and safety remain to be fully elucidated. In the present study, histological analysis, blood analysis, reverse transcription­semi-quantitative polymerase chain reaction analysis and enzyme­linked immunosorbent assays were performed to verify the inhibitory effect of NGE on atopic dermatitis (AD) in BALB/c mice and on inflammatory effects in HMC­1 human mast cells. NGE suppressed the development of AD in mice, and decreased the infiltration of inflammatory cells, mast cells and CD4+ T cells into AD skin lesions. NGE also decreased leukocyte levels induced by 2,4­dinitrochlorobenzene (DNCB). NGE alleviated AD­like inflammatory symptoms in mice by suppressing the production of CD4+ T cells. NGE downregulated the mRNA expression of inflammatory cytokines induced by DNCB. It also decreased the serum immunoglobulin E concentration and inflammatory cytokine levels in DNCB­treated BALB/c mice. The in vitro experiments demonstrated that NGE reduced the phorbol 12­myristate 13­acetate + ionomycin­induced expression of pro­inflammatory cytokines interleukin (IL)­4, IL­13, tumor necrosis factor­α, and IL­6 in HMC­1 cells. Taken together, the results of the present study indicated that NGE suppressed the progression of DNCB­induced AD in BALB/c mice and reduced inflammatory effects in HMC­1 cells. This suggests that NGE may be a useful drug for the treatment of AD.

In recent decades, various bioactive compounds from plants have been investigated for their potential use in the treatment of diseases in humans. Aster incisus extract (AIE) is the extract of a common plant that is mostly found in Asia. It has traditionally been used for medicinal purposes in South Korea. In this study, we evaluated the potential anticancer effects of a methanolic extract of Aster incisus in a normal human cell line (HaCaT keratinocytes) and in 4 different types of human cancer cell lines (A549, lung cancer; Hep3B, liver cancer; MDA­MB­231, breast cancer; and AGS, gastric cancer). The HaCaT, A549, Hep3B, MDA­MB­231 and AGS cells were treated with various concentrations of AIE and following treatment, cell survival was evaluated. Additional analyses, such as WST-1 assay, western blot analysis, DAPI staining, flow cytometry, immunofluorescence staining and wound healing assay were performed to elucidate the mechanisms and pathways involved in the cell death induced by AIE. Treatment with AIE induced morphological changes and considerably reduced the viability of the both normal and cancer cell lines. Further analysis of the AGS gastric cancer cells revealed that AIE led to the induction of apoptosis and a high accumulation of cells in the G1 cell phase following treatment with AIE in a dose-dependent manner. The results also revealed that AIE successfully suppressed the migration of the AIE-treated AGS cells. The results of western blot analysis indicated that AIE increased the expression of pro-apoptotic proteins, particularly Bid, Bad, Bak, cytochrome c, apoptosis inducing factor (AIF), cleaved caspase­3, -8 and -9 and cleaved poly(ADP-ribose) polymerase (PARP). Additionally, AIE decreased the expression of the anti-apoptotic proteins, Bcl-2 and Bcl-xL. On the whole, the findings of this study demonstrate that AIE induces apoptosis through the activation of the caspase­dependent pathway mediated by the mitochondrial pathway and by arresting the cell cycle in AGS cells.

OBJECTIVES: This study aimed to identify the relationship between health-related quality of life (HRQoL) measured by the Functional Assessment Cancer Therapy-General (FACT-G) and survival in metastatic colorectal cancer (mCRC) patients. METHODS: The clinical characteristics and FACT-G scores were retrospectively reviewed in mCRC patients who visited the Cancer Center of Korean Medicine. The overall survival (OS) was calculated and compared using the Kaplan-Meier method and log-rank test. Univariate and multivariate Cox regression analyses were performed based on clinical characteristics and FACT-G scores. To identify significant differences in answer frequency, χ2 tests and Fisher's exact tests were used. RESULTS: A total of 58 patients were reviewed. The proportion of patients who had an Eastern Cooperative Oncology Group-Performance Status ≥ 2 was 43.1%, multiple distant metastatic sites was 77.6%, liver metastases was 43.1%, been previously treated was 89.7%, and received more than the second-line chemotherapy was 75.5%. The mean total FACT-G score was 65.3 (median 65.6). The median OS was 7 months. There was no significant difference in OS between the 2 groups divided by the median values of FACT-G total and subscores. In univariate analyses, functional well-being (FWB) score had a significant impact on survival. In multivariate analyses, presence of liver metastasis, FACT-G total score, and FWB score were significant prognostic predictors of survival. No statistically different answer frequency was observed for any question regarding FWB. CONCLUSIONS: This study found that FACT-G total and FWB scores were potential prognostic factors for predicting OS in relapsed or refractory mCRC patients treated with Korean Medicine.

The methanol extract of the roots and stems of Daphne genkwa and its constituents yuanhuacin (1) and genkwanine N were previously reported to have Nurr1 activating effects and neuroprotective effects in an animal model of Parkinson's disease (PD). In this study, four more daphnane-type diterpenes (acutilonine F (2), wikstroemia factor M1 (3), yuanhuadine (5), and yuanhuatine (6)) and two phorbol-type diterpenes (prostratin Q (4) and 12-O-n-deca-2,4,6-trienoyl-phorbol-(13)-acetate (7)) were isolated as Nurr1 activating compounds from the D. genkwa extract. Consistent with their higher Nurr1 activating activity, compounds 1, 4, 5, and 7 exhibited higher inhibitory activity on lipopolysaccharide (LPS)-induced nitric oxide (NO) production in murine microglial BV-2 cells with an IC50 (µM) of 1-2, which was 15-30 times more potent than that of minocycline (29.9 µM), a well-known anti-neuroinflammatory agent. Additionally, these diterpenes reduced expression and transcription of LPS-induced pro-inflammatory cytokines in BV-2 cells. Thus, the daphnane-type and phorbol-type diterpenes had anti-neuroinflammatory activity with Nurr1 activation and could be responsible for the anti-PD effect of the roots and stems of D. genkwa.

Chemotherapeutics are often used to inhibit the proliferation of cancer cells. However, they can also harm healthy cells and cause side effects such as immunosuppression. Especially traditional oriental medicines long used in Asia, may be beneficial candidates for the alleviation of immune diseases. Cervus nippon mantchuricus extract (NGE) is currently sold in the market as coffee and health drinks. However, NGE was not widely investigated and efficacy remain unclear and essentially nothing is known about their potential immune-regulatory properties. As a result, NGE induced the differentiation of RAW264.7 macrophage cells. NGE-stimulated RAW264.7 macrophage cells elevated cytokines levels and NO production. NGE-stimulated RAW264.7 macrophage cells activated MAPKs and NF-κB signaling pathways. NGE encouraged the immuno-enhancing effects in immunosuppressed short-term treated with NGE mice model. NGE or Red ginseng encouraged the immuno-enhancing effects in immunosuppressed long-term treated with NGE mice model. Our data clearly show that NGE contains immune-enhancing activity and can be used to treat immunodeficiency.

OBJECTIVE: This experimental study investigated the efficacy of Korean Red Ginseng (KRG) extract in reducing the partial losses of random flaps. METHOD: Forty Wistar Albino rats were randomly distributed into 4 groups as (A) control group, (B) stress group, (C) oral KRG group, and (D) intraperitoneal KRG group. The modified McFarlane flap of 9 × 3 cm with a caudal pedicle was harvested from the back of the rats in all the groups. Korean Red Ginseng was administered to groups C and D at standard doses for 10 days. After 10 days, the flaps were removed in all groups and were examined macroscopically, histopathologically, histochemically, and biochemically. The results were statistically analyzed and compared among the groups. RESULTS: The flap necrosis rates were significantly lower in groups C and D compared with groups A and B (P < 0.05). The vascular density, antioxidant activity, and hypoxia-inducible factor-1α levels were significantly higher in the groups C and D compared with the groups A and B (P < 0.05). Although vascular density, hypoxia-inducible factor-1α, and catalase levels were negatively correlated with the flap necrosis rates, there was a significantly positive correlation between malondialdehyde and necrosis rates. CONCLUSIONS: Korean Red Ginseng increases the viability of random pattern skin flaps, resulting in reduced rates of distal necrosis. Korean Red Ginseng has antioxidant activity and increases neovascularization.

Cysteine X cysteine (CXC) chemokine receptor 4 (CXCR4) and C-X-C motif chemokine 12 (CXCL12) were originally identified as chemoattractants between immune cells and sites of inflammation. Since studies have validated an increased level of CXCL12 and its receptor in patients with colorectal cancers, CXCL12/CXCR4 axis has been considered as a valuable marker of cancer metastasis. Therefore, identification of CXCR4 inhibitors has great potential to abrogate tumor metastasis. Onbaekwon (OBW) is a complex herbal formula that is derived from the literature of traditional Korean medicine Dongeuibogam. In this study, we demonstrated that OBW suppressed CXCR4 expression in various cancer cell types in a concentration- and time-dependent manner. Both proteasomal and lysosomal inhibitors had no effect to prevent the OBW-induced suppression of CXCR4, suggesting that the inhibitory effect of OBW was not due to proteolytic degradation but occurred at the transcriptional level. Electrophoretic mobility shift assay further confirmed that OBW could block endogenous activation of nuclear factor kappa B, a key transcription factor that regulates the expression of CXCR4 in colon cancer cells. Consistent with the aforementioned molecular basis, OBW abolished cell invasion induced by CXCL12 in colon cancer cells. Together, our results suggest that OBW, as a novel inhibitor of CXCR4, could be a promising therapeutic agent contributing to cancer treatment.
